Blazor is a free, open-source web framework that allows developers to create web apps using C# and HTML. It uses WebAssembly to run .NET code in the browser instead of JavaScript. Blazor is useful for building interactive UI quickly with .NET.

Git Visualizer is an open-source tool for visualizing Git repositories. It allows developers to easily view Git commit histories, branches, merges, and more through an interactive graph.
